Energy Transfer and Up-Conversion in the Erbium Elpasolites Cs2NaErxY1-xCl6

The luminescence decay curves from the 4F9/2 and 4I9/2 states of the cubic hexachloroelpasolite crystals Cs2NaErxY1-xCl6 (x = 0.001รท1) have been measured over the temperature range 10-300 K. The 4I9/2 state undergoes an electric dipole vibronic-electric dipole vibronic cross-relaxation process at 300 K, but this mechanism is inefficient below 165 K. Excitation into the 4F9/2 state, results in emission in the green, blue and ultra violet regions. The up-conversion processes which could account for the ultraviolet emission are discussed.
